- unblemished
very close in meaning, but often sounds slightly more formal
- spotless
gives a stronger sense of perfect moral cleanliness
- impeccable
broader and more formal; often describes behavior or standards

Usually modifies nouns such as reputation, name, record, or standing, or follows remain and stay. Unlike sense 2, this sense is about public respect rather than the visible look of metal.

Mostly used for silver, brass, gold, and similar metals, especially before the noun or after remain and stay. Unlike sense 1, this sense refers to physical brightness on a metal surface, not to a person's reputation.
